What makes San Diego rental cars a smart financial and practical choice? First, most providers offer flexible pricing based on length, vehicle type, and seasonal demand—making midweek rentals significantly more affordable than weekend bookings. Many rental agencies include unlimited mileage or offer pay-per-mile options, so you pay only for what you use. Modern platforms streamline the process with mobile check-in, digital keys, and local pickup points across key neighborhoods, reducing stress and wait time.

A: Most standard rentals include collision damage waiver and liability insurance, but exclusions apply—especially for borderless driving or off-road use. Read your policy clearly before driving.*Q: Are pet-friendly rental options available?
A: Yes, several providers offer pet-friendly vehicles with additional fees and guidelines—make sure to confirm pet policies before renting.
